RICHMOND, Ky.
– Eastern Kentucky University freshman Soufiane Bouchikhi will run at the NCAA Division I Cross Country Championships today, Nov. 22, at the Wabash Valley Family Sports Center in Terre Haute, Ind. The men’s race is set to begin at 12:48 p.m. ET.

Bouchikhi earned an at-large bid to the championships after placing third at the Southeast Regionals two weeks ago, covering the 10K course at E.P. “Tom” Sawyer Park in a time of 30:18.8.

The Antwerp, Belgium native is the fourth Colonel to run at the national championships in the last four years, joining Jacob Korir and Joseph Maina (2007) and Wesley Ruttoh (2009).

Bouchikhi was named the 2010 OVC Male Cross Country Runner of the Year after winning the OVC Championships with an 8K time of 24:56.73 and leading the men’s team to its fifth consecutive conference title.

He is the OVC’s lone representative at the championships.

Stanford comes into the 2010 championships ranked first in the nation, but just by a point over defending champion Oklahoma State. Liberty’s Sam Chelanga, who defeated Bouchikhi at the Southeast Regionals, ran away from the field at last year's national championships and will enter Monday’s race as the favorite to win it all.
